What does bmg in bmg rifle stand for?

The 12.7x99mm/Caliber .50 cartridge used in rifles such as the Barret M82, MacMillan Tac-50, and others, as well as in the M2 machine gun is known as the .50 BMG - not the weapons themselves. BMG stands for "Browning Machine Gun", as the cartridge was developed for the Browning M2 machine gun.

M2 browning 50cal machine gun?

The M2 Machine Gun, Browning .50 Caliber Machine Gun, is a heavy-machine-gundesigned towards the end of world-war-iby john-browning. It is very similar in design to Browning's earlier m1919-browning-machine-gun, which was chambered for the 30-06-springfieldcartridge. The M2 uses the larger and more powerful 50-bmgcartridge, which was named for the gun itself (BMG standing for Browning Machine Gun). The M2 has been referred to as "Ma Deuce",m2-browning-machine-gunor "the fifty" in reference to its caliber. The design has had many specific designations; the official designation for the current infantry type is Browning Machine Gun, Cal. .50, M2, HB, Flexible. It is effective against infantry, unarmored or lightly armored vehicles and boats, light fortifications and low-flying aircraft.The Browning .50 caliber machine gun has been used extensively as a vehicle weapon and for aircraft armament by the united-statesfrom the 1920s to the present. It was heavily used during world-war-ii, the korean-war, the vietnam-war, and during operations in iraqand afghanistanin the 2000s (decade). It is the primary heavy machine gun of natocountries, and has been used by many other countries.
